What is a manager speech teletherapy?

A Manager Speech Teletherapy is a professional who oversees the delivery of remote speech-language therapy services, typically through video conferencing platforms. This role involves supervising a team of speech-language pathologists (SLPs), ensuring the quality and compliance of teletherapy sessions, managing client caseloads, and implementing best practices for virtual care. The manager also collaborates with other healthcare professionals, coordinates training, and may be responsible for administrative tasks such as scheduling and reporting. Their primary goal is to ensure clients receive effective speech therapy services in a virtual environment.

How does a manager speech teletherapy typically support and collaborate with remote speech-language pathologists?

A Manager of Speech Teletherapy plays a crucial role in supporting remote speech-language pathologists (SLPs) by providing ongoing supervision, conducting regular virtual check-ins, and facilitating professional development opportunities. They coordinate team meetings to discuss case reviews and best practices, ensure compliance with teletherapy regulations, and help troubleshoot technical or workflow challenges. Effective collaboration often involves setting clear communication channels and offering access to digital resources, which helps maintain a cohesive, high-performing team despite the remote work environment.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a manager speech teletherapy,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Manager of Speech Teletherapy, you need a background in speech-language pathology, management experience, and relevant state licensure or certification. Familiarity with teletherapy platforms, electronic health records (EHRs), and HIPAA compliance systems is essential. Strong leadership, communication, and problem-solving skills help in effectively guiding remote teams and ensuring high-quality patient care. These competencies are crucial for delivering effective therapy services, maintaining regulatory compliance, and supporting both clinicians and clients in a virtual environment.
